Habit 1: “Be Proactive: Principles of Personal Choice.” Identify and briefly describe a professional attribute/characteristic that is affecting your school or work environment and/or performance negatively and that you would like to change to a positive attribute.

 Habit 2: “Begin with the End in Mind: Principles of Personal Vision.” After identifying and describing the negative professional attribute you would like to change, identify and describe the positive attribute that it will be replaced with and what it will look like when performed/operationalized.
Habit 3: “Put First Things First: Principles of Integrity & Execution.” Identify the steps you will take to change/replace the negative attribute with the positive attribute. Create a brief timeline for these steps.

Habit 4: “Think Win-Win.” Using anonymity, identify a list of obstacles (persons, places, or things) that keep you in your negative behavior pattern in the Journal on Covey’s book. Determine what can be done in your “Circle of Influence” to eliminate obstacles to facilitate your positive behavior/attribute.
Habit 5: “Seek First to Understand and then to be Understood.” Approach the persons, places, or things that are obstacles to your positive attribute. Put yourself in their position/shoes, and describe why these persons, places, or things are obstacles to your growth.
Habit 6: “Synergize.” Once you have explored the point of view and the reason the persons, place, or thing is an obstacle, identify how you might collaborate together to build on the difference.
Habit 7: “Sharpen the Saw.” Prioritize the actions you have identified that must be accomplished to build upon and change the negative trait to a positive trait. Begin with the top priority action, if you have not done so already. How have you been renewed?
